Comprehending Window Moisture

Before dealing with moisture removal successfully, it's essential to understand the causes of extreme moisture accumulation on windows. Common factors include:

  1. High Humidity Levels: Excess indoor humidity due to cooking, showering, or not using exhaust fans can cause condensation accumulation.
  2. Temperature Differences: Cold window surfaces in winter season can cause warm, wet air to condense as it enters into contact with them.
  3. Poor Insulation: Poorly insulated windows enable cold air to permeate, increasing the possibilities of condensation forming.

By understanding these aspects, property owners can start to carry out methods to deal with moisture concerns efficiently.

Methods for Window Moisture Removal

The following strategies can assist handle and decrease window moisture:

1. Enhance Ventilation

A well-ventilated home can considerably decrease humidity levels and keep windows clear. Consider the following:

  • Open windows frequently, especially during dryer seasons.
  • Usage exhaust fans in restrooms and kitchen areas to get rid of excess humidity.
  • Install air vents in key locations of the home to help with air flow.

2. Control Indoor Humidity

Managing indoor humidity plays an essential function in minimizing moisture on windows. Here are some actions to think about:

  • Use Dehumidifiers: These devices can be particularly efficient in damp areas like basements or bathrooms.
  • Keep House Plants: Some plants can take in moisture from the air, assisting to enhance indoor humidity levels.
  • Display Humidity Levels: Use a hygrometer to keep tabs on humidity levels, intending for 30-50% indoor humidity.
Humidity LevelsEffect
Listed below 30%Dry skin, breathing concerns
30-50%Balanced indoor air
Above 50%Increased condensation risk

3. Insulate Windows

Appropriate insulation can serve as a barrier against cold air, lowering condensation on window surfaces. Consider these choices:

  • Install Storm Windows: These supply an additional layer of insulation.
  • Use Window Film: Adhesive window movies can enhance thermal insulation.
  • Weatherstripping: Seal gaps around windows to lower drafts.

Preventative Measures to Consider

Taking preventative measures can help decrease future condensation issues. Think about carrying out the following:

  • Regular Home Maintenance: Check for leakages in insulation or around windows.
  • Increase Heating: Ensure that the entire room, consisting of window surfaces, is sufficiently heated up.
  • Upgrade Windows: Consider investing in double or triple-glazed windows for better insulation.

Often Asked Questions (FAQs)

1. Why do my windows get moisture on them in winter season?

The primary reason windows draw in moisture in winter is due to the temperature distinction between warm, wet indoor air and cold outside air. When humid indoor air comes into contact with the cold surface area of a window, condensation occurs.

2. How can I tell if my windows are badly insulated?

Signs of poorly insulated windows include drafts, increased energy costs, and obvious condensation throughout colder months. If you see these symptoms, it's advisable to investigate further or consult a professional.

4. Can mold grow on moist windows?

Yes, mold can grow on damp window frames or around the glass, specifically if moisture remains stagnant. It's vital to get rid of condensation promptly to avoid mold development.

5. What are the long-term results of not attending to window moisture?

Long-term impacts can consist of water damage, mold development, compromised indoor air quality, and structural damage to window frames and surrounding locations. Without delay attending to moisture concerns is essential to extend the lifespan of your windows.
